Marseille, France (AP) - SM Caen's defensive struggles continued on Wednesday evening as they fell at Stade Velodrome to Olympique Marseille 3-1. They have allowed 13 goals in their past four matches, going (0-2-2).
Newly acquired Kenny Vermeer went down with an ankle injury just three minutes into the match and had to leave. It was determined that he suffered a sprained ankle and will miss about a month of action.
In the tenth minute, Dennis Appiah got tripped up moving the ball out of his own box, by Michy Batshuayi. The ball fell right onto the foot of Abdelaziz Barrada, who one-timed it into the top right corner to put Marseille up 1-nil.
Another new acquisition, Jacsson Antonio Domingues Plazon, streaked down the left side in the 15th minute, but his shot grazed the top of the crossbar. Central defender Jeremy Gelin sent a long pass to Herve Bezile in the 23rd minute. Bezile, who came on for the injured Vermeer, dribbled left into the box, then fired a left footed shot into the top right corner to level the match at 1-1.
Andy Delort would get free in the box in the 30th minute, but he headed a cross from Bezile just wide of the left post.
The teams would go to the half at 1-1, with Caen hanging with the southern French side, and looking for another big road point.
Another Caen giveaway, this time from Jordan Leborgne, would set up another Marseille goal. Mendy took the ball away from Leborgne, sent in a cross in that Michy Batshuayi got on the end of, heading it past Paul Reulet in the 54th minute. Yet another turnover by Caen, in the 76th minute, led to a third Marseille marker. Michael Jordan Nkololo turned it over to Fred. He sent a ball into Michy Batsguayi, who found an open Lasanna Diarra. Diarra slipped it past Reulet to make it 3-1.
The loss leaves Caen at (2-2-3, 8 pts). They will return home to face surprising Stade de Reims (5-2-0, 15 pts), who sits in third position, on Saturday.

Caen, Normandie (AP) - SM Caen dropped it's third straight match on Saturday afternoon, falling 1-nil to red-hot Stade de Reims, at Stade Michel d'Ornano. Diego scored the lone goal in the 14th minute, one-timing a pass from Gaetan Charbonnier.
The referee, Baptiste Alacoque, had a huge role in the outcome of this match. He handed out two red cards within seven minutes to SM Caen players. The first went to captain Jonathan Beaulieu in the 25th minute for a harsh tackle. Then seven minutes later, Alocoque handed out a second red card. This one was very controversial, as Andy Delort appeared to fall down, then Reims midfielder Diego fell over him.
Lothar Matthaus was furious. "First of all Beaulieu's card was borderline to me, but Delort's was absolute trash," said Matthaus after. "It cost is a chance to win."
SM Caen would play one of their best matches of the season defensively after the ejection of both players, playing a very even match, despite being down two players. Luigi Veldmate would come close to leveling the match just before halftime, hitting the left post, after getting free at the top of the box.
Herve Lazile would have a shot tipped just over the bar in the 86th minute.
The loss, their third straight, dropped Caen (2-2-4) into 14th place in Ligue 1. Up next is a trip to Bordeaux to take on 8th-place Girondins Bordeaux on Friday evening.

Bordeaux, France (AP) - SM Caen snapped a three match skid on Friday evening as they rallied to defeated Girondins de Bordeaux 2-1 at Neaveau Stade de Bordeaux. Herve Bazile's penalty conversion in the 84th minute provided the difference for Caen as they picked up their third win on the campaign.
Bordeaux grabbed the lead in the 30th minute as Jussie dribbled down the right side, avoided a tackle in the box by Tomas Nitriansky, moved to his left then hit a left footed shot into the top right corner.
Caen would draw even just before the half. Jeff Louis dribbled the ball in from the right touch line, and found Jacsson Antonio Domingues Piazon unmarked at the top of the box. He hit a shot with the outside of his right boot that curled away from Pedro Gallese and into the top right corner.
Herve Bazile then had a couple of great chances to put Caen in the second half. He shot one just wide after a nice feed from Luigi Veldmate in the 60th minute. Then hit the post in the 70th minute after intercepting the ball near the top of the Bordeaux box.
In the 81st minute, Jacsson Antonio Domingues Piazon dribbled into the box and got tripped from behind by Bordeaux defender Ibrahima Gomis. Gomis was issued a yellow card and Caen sent Herve Bazile to the penalty spot. Bazile hit a rocket into the left side netting to put Caen up 2-1.
The win snapped a three game losing streak and improved Caen to (3-2-4, 11 pts). Caen will now have two weeks off for the International break and returns to action on Saturday, October 20th at Toulouse FC.

Toulouse, France (AP) - SM Caen made a successful return from the International break as they went back on the road and won 2-nil at Toulouse FC on Saturday afternoon. Herve Bazile scored again, netting his fifth on the campaign as Caen won it's second straight Ligue 1 match.
Caen came out and pressed from the start. Red-hot Herve Bazile was robbed in the fifth minute from point blank range by keeper Ali Ahamada. Jacsson Antonio Domingues Piazon then lifted one just over the bar in the 11th minute. Piazon was then tripped in the box in the 18th minute with no call.
In the 23rd minute, Jordan Leborgne dribbled into the box and lifted a shot that Ahamada saved, but the rebound came to the foot of Herve Bazile and he made no mistake in burying it to put Caen up 1-nil. Jeff Louis was tripped in the box by Jean-Daniel Akpa Akpro in the 39th minute. Akpa Akpro received a yellow card and Jacsson Antonio Domingues Piazon went to the penalty spot. He made no mistake in rattling one in off the underside of the crossbar to make it 2-nil.
Caen would play an excellent defensive match as they improved to (3-2-1) away from home, and (4-2-4) overall. They will return home next Saturday to take on SC Bastia (1-3-6) ahead of a Coupe de Ligue tie with SC Bastia next Wednesday, also at home.

Caen, Normandie (AP) - SM Caen used some late magic to pull out a 2-2 draw with SC Bastia on Saturday afternoon at Stade Michel d'Ornano. Pape Lenogue drew a foul inside the Bastia box in the 88th minute to set up the late game heorics from newcomer Jacsson Antonio Domingues Piazon.
The teams played a pretty quiet first half with neither side generating many quality scoring chances. The big news in the opening 45 minutes was the loss of Caen midfielder Jonathan Beaulieu to an ankle injury. He left the match and is expected to miss up to a month of action. Luigi Veldmate replaced him.
Ten minutes into the second half Bastia would strike first. Sadio Diallo ripped one off the far post, but the ball slid behind keeper Remy Vercoutre and back to Diallo, who tapped it home to put the visitors up 1-nil. Moments later Kenny Vermeer got free in the box and hit a shot that was punched high into the air by Jean-Louis Leca. Vermeer got a head to the rebound, but it sailed just over the bar.
Luigi Veldmate would find an equalizer in the 60th minute. He dribbled in unmarked from midfield, and launched a shot that Leca stopped, but the ball bounced over him and the momentum carried it into the net to level the match.
Herve Bazile would then get sent off in the 67th minute for a late, hard tackle from behind, that left Caen down a man for the final 20+ minutes. Bastia would take advantage of the extra man, but minutes later as Diallo dribbled into the box and found Axel Ngando at the top of the six. He dribbled to elude defender Jeremy Gelin, then fired one into the lower left corner to put Bastia back in front 2-1.
Caen would not fold though, and they poured on the pressure over the final ten minutes, despite being down a man. Finally in the 88th minute, Bastia broke. Pape Lenogue dribbled into the box and got past a Bastia defender, but Axel Ngando tripped him up before he could get off a shot, leading to a penalty. Jacsson Antonio Domingues Piazon would convert and the match was level at 2-2.
Keny Vermeer had a chance to win it in the closing moments and he worked a beautiful give-and-go with Luigi Veldmate, but his shot just bent wide of the left post as the final whistle blew, ending the match in a draw.
The same two teams will meet Wednesday in the same place as SC Bastia will face SM Caen in the second round of the 2018-19 Coupe de Ligue. Caen (4-3-4, 15 pts) returns to Ligue 1 action next Saturday at Parc de Princes to face Paris Saint-Germain (7-2-2, 23 pts).

Caen, Normandie (AP) - SM Caen was badly outplayed, and had to play the final 107 minutes down a man, but they managed to send their match with SC Bastia to penalties, where they prevailed 4-2 in the Second round of the 2018-19 Coupe de Ligue. Newly acquired 20-year-old keeper Wuilker Farinez was spectacular, stopping 10 shots during the run of gameplay, and stopping the game winning shot in the shootout to send Caen onto the Round of 16.
These two teams played just four days earlier, as Caen scored late to earn a 2-2 draw in Ligue 1 play. This one was similar, but a sending off just 13 minutes in, gave Bastia a numbers advantage that they used to their advantage in tiring out the Caen side. Luigi Veldmate got tackled from behind by Yannock Cahuzza in the 13th minute with no call. He got up and tackled Cahuzza, also from behind and was sent off.
SC Bastia opened the scoring just eight minutes in as Sadio Diallo split the Caen defense and hit a rocket into the left side netting to make it 1-nil.
Down a man, Caen would find an equalizer in the 17th minute. Jordan Leborgne sent a through ball in that Michael Jordan Nkololo ran onto. He put a right foot on it and managed to get it past Jean-Louis Leca to level things. Caen would have a couple of great chances to take the lead before halftime, but could not convert. Jeroen Osman headed one over the bar in the 30th minute, and Tomas Notransky slipped one just wide in the 37th minute. Nitransky would get in all alone on Leca in the 45th minute, but the keeper got a hand on Nitransky's shot, deflecting it just wide.
After the half, SC Bastia dominated the match. They would grab the lead in the 67th minute. Axel Ngando came in on a counter attack and placed it into the top left corner, taking advantage of a tiring Caen team playing with just ten men.
It appeared as though Bastia could blow the match open at any moment, but Wuilker Farinez was unbelievable. The 20-year-old keeper, acquired from Italian side Empoli, was making his first start for the senior club. He was acrobatic, and seemed to be in all the right places.
In the 86th minute, Caen's Michael Jordan Nkololo made Farinez's efforts pay off. He intercepted the ball in the midfield, dribbled across the top of the box, then unleashed a right footed rocket into the low right corner to level the match at 2-2 and send this one into an extra 30 minute period.
In extra time, SC Bastia had chances galore, but could not beat Farinez. Ngando headed one wide in the 99th minute, then Floyd Ayite appeared to have a game winner in the 120th minute, but Farinez somehow got a finger on Ayite's header to deflect it just over the bar, sending the match to penalties.
Vincent Basset went straight down the middle for Caen to open up the shootout. Sadio Diallo hit the right side netting to level it. Jeff Louis made his attempt to put Caen up 2-1. Francois Kamano then sailed one over the bar to give Caen the advantage. Michael Jordan Nkololo hammered his home, as did Bastia's Axel Ngando. Jacsson Antonio Domingues Piazon struck his into the side netting setting up Farinez's heroics. The keeper guessed, diving to his left and stopping the shot of Floyd Ayite to send Caen though.
Up next for Caen is a return to Ligue 1 play as they head to Paris on Saturday to take on third-place Paris Saint-Germain.

Paris, France (AP) - SM Caen is suddenly red-hot as their newcomers are beginning to settle in. On Saturday evening, SM Caen stunned PSG at Parc des Princes 1-nil.
Things could not have gotten off to a better start as Kenny Vermeer dribbled into the box and past a PSG defender, then beat keeper Kevin Trapp on the short side in the second minute. Caen then settled back and absorbed the PSG attack for the remainder of the half, getting outshot 10-2.
Lothar Matthaus changed tactics at the half, realizing that absorbing the PSG attack would probably not be wise the rest of the way. Caen played a much more balanced second half, with each team getting some excellent chances. Neymar got in behind the Caen defense in the 65th minute, but his shot glanced off the far post.
Herve Basile had Caen's best chance to extend their lead in the 68th minute, but his header on a Jordan Leborgne cross, sailed just wide of the far post. Kenny Vermeer came in unmarked on a counter attack in the 89th minute, but Kevin Trapp made a spectacular save to keep it a one goal match.
PSG would have one last great chance in added time. But Romain Habran's header sailed just over the bar, preserving back up keeper Paul Reulet's clean sheet. The win left Caen at (5-3-4, 18 pts) and has moved them up into eighth place, just four points shy of a Euro League spot. They extended their unbeaten streak to four matches (3-1-0).
Up next, they return home where they will face FC Nantes (5-2-5, 17 pts) on Sunday afternoon.

Caen, Normandie (AP) - SM Caen ran their unbeaten streak to six matches on Sunday afternoon as they slipped past FC Nantes 1-nil at Stade Michel d'Ornano. The win kept Caen moving up the Ligue 1 table, as they now sit in eighth place, just three points shy of a European position.
FC Nantes (5-2-6, 17 pts) had a couple of chances early on, as Adryan slipped one just wide in the 4th minute, then headed one off the crossbar in the 7th minute. Yusef Erdogan thought that he put the Canaries in front in the 26th minute, as he headed a corner past Paul Reulet, but Jeremy Gelin headed it off the line to keep the match scoreless.
SM Caen looked like they had the lead in the 37th minute when Andy Delort slipped a through ball onto the foot of Jacsson Antonio Gonzales Piazon, Piazon placed it into the left corner of the net and Caen looked to be on their way, but a late offside flag negated the goal, and the teams went to the break scoreless.
The Caen faithful would not have to wait very long after the break to celebrate. Just four minutes after halftime, Pape Lenogue would dribble into the box, then find an unmarked Luigi Veldmate at the top of the six, and his one-timer beat Alexandre Olliero, to put Caen up 1-nil.
Nantes had a couple of pretty good chances down the stretch, but could not beat Remy Vercoutre. First, in the 66th minute, Kolbejnn Sigborsson headed an Adryan cross just wode of the far post. Then Sigborsson would fire one wide in the 77th minute.
Andy Delort had a great chance to break his scoring drought in the closing moments, but his shot from 12 yards out sailed just over the bar after a great feed from Kenny Vermeer.
"Our defense has been better the past couple of matches," said Lothar Matthaus after. "We need to worry about the back end first, then take advantage of opportunities when they arise."
SM Caen (6-3-4, 21 pts) will now hit the road to take on fourth-place OGC Nice (7-3-3, 24 pts) in a big Ligue 1 fixture in 13 days after the International Break.
